find the domain and range of the function ( y = 3sin(x) ). complete the sentence.
the functions domain is all real numbers and the range is ( ygeq0 )( yleq0 )( -3lt ylt3 )( -3leq yleq3 )( )all real numbers
Step1: Recall the range of \(y = \sin(x)\)
The range of \(y=\sin(x)\) is \(- 1\leqslant\sin(x)\leqslant1\).
Step2: Find the range of \(y = 3\sin(x)\)
Multiply each part of the inequality \(-1\leqslant\sin(x)\leqslant1\) by \(3\). Using the property of inequalities, if \(a\leqslant b\leqslant c\) and \(k>0\), then \(ka\leqslant kb\leqslant kc\). Here \(k = 3\), \(a=-1\), \(b = \sin(x)\), \(c = 1\). So, \(3\times(-1)\leqslant3\sin(x)\leqslant3\times1\), which simplifies to \(-3\leqslant3\sin(x)\leqslant3\).
